Before you replace your kitchen cabinets, determine if simply refinishing them would achieve the same effect, especially since it is so much cheaper to accomplish. A fresh stain or coat of paint, combined with a new style of hardware, can change the overall look and feel of the entire kitchen. It will bring your kitchen into a much more modern look without the high ticket price.

If you can, put in actual wood flooring rather than laminate. While laminate flooring looks like wood and requires less maintenance and cleaning, you cannot refinish this type of flooring. In the coming years a real wood floor can be refinished, whereas a laminate floor must be completely replaced.

For a cheaper tile job for your floor, use vinyl instead of stone or ceramic tile. This material is very convenient, as it repels water and maintains durability. You can buy vinyl as individual tiles or by the roll for large areas.
In terms of renovating your roof, use white tiles or other similarly-hued materials. Lighter colors reflect the sun more efficiently, lessening the build up of heat in your attic. This can save you quite a bit on your power bill.

Before installing new panels, you should paint vertical stripes on your walls. Even if you install the paneling carefully, the wall underneath might show through the cracks. To avoid this put up the paneling and measure where it meets. The wall can be painted with strips that go well with the paneling of the room.

You need to be aware of a modern danger when doing home improvement projects. Try to refrain from purchasing drywall that comes from the country of China. China has imported the majority of drywall US contractors use since 2005. A lot of it does not have the same quality control that American made drywall does. Sometimes, drywall sourced from China can even emit corrosive gas, which can destroy wires embedded in the wall.

If the water pressure in your home seems to have weakened from what it was before, there are several steps you can take to pinpointing the problem. First, ask your neighbors to see if they are experiencing the same issue. If they aren’t, then the problem resides in your home. Check the faucets throughout your home to see if the water pressure issues are confined to one area, or if they’re all over the house. The solution may be as easy as an aerator needing adjusting, but you may be better off calling a professional if it is something more.
